Cyprus –Cypriot casino vote scheduled for end of June

By - 16 June 2015

The Cypriot House Commerce and Finance Committee has confirmed it will discuss the bill introducing casino gambling to the south of the island on June 23 with a vote expected two days later.

Investors would then be invited to express their interest by August, having had a month to evaluate the government’s proposals. Around 15 international operators are believed to be interested. The most popular idea is to create operating conditions for one integrated resort casino along with four regional ‘satellite’ establishments, which would only operate slot-machines, however another idea being out forward is to have one casino resort and one regional casino both with tables and slots.
Undersecretary to the President Constantinos Petrides said the timing is now critical.

“We want it to go ahead because some investors we spoke with are wondering why it is not going ahead,” he explained.
